Webber: Schumacher crash slowed Vettel in 2014

Former Formula One driver Mark Webber has suggested that Michael Schumacher’s skiing accident may partly explain Sebastian Vettel’s dip in form in 2014. Webber endured a turbulent partnership with Sebastian Vettel at the Red Bull Racing team, for which he competed from 2007-2013. The resulting rivalry has mean't that after his retirement from Formula One, the Aussie has frequently been asked questions about his former team-mate, particularly regarding the four-time world champion's 2014 form.
